Over 2,000 people attended the grand ceremony in Paris, France, concluding the 43rd cycle of the daily study of Mishne Torah, the digest of halachos written by the Rambam.
The study, initiated by the Rebbe, unites Jewish people worldwide in the daily learning of Rambam.
Beth Loubavitch in Paris, headed by Shliach Rabbi Mendel Azimov, organized the annual event which also paid tribute to the 50th anniversary of Mivtza Neshek (Shabbos candle lighting).
Speakers included Rabbi Avrohom Baruch Pewsner, Rav of Lubavitch in Paris; Rabbi Yosef Yitzchok Matusof, Shliach in Toulouse; Rabbi Moshe Vishetski, Shliach at the Beth Haya Mouchka school in Paris.
The guest speaker was Rabbi Laurent Chalom Berros, who leads the Jewish community in Sarcelles and Val-d’Oise in the northern suburbs of Paris, France. He praised the daily study and encouraged others to join in the new cycle.
